Transaction 3eb816fb63bda54e3047193bbe47cb1a95494bd26b187301e42e30731468fc8e

1 Input
2 Outputs
  • 3eb816fb63bda54e3047193bbe47cb1a95494bd26b187301e42e30731468fc8e:0
  • value  6831954
    address  1DtBDoTtt7MHSKSWqZeMjSPTWbremFeVSy
  • 3eb816fb63bda54e3047193bbe47cb1a95494bd26b187301e42e30731468fc8e:1
  • value  912249794
    address  1AuCAXm7d53LRrjHrcPwaVhShM5nxfdvqc